We don’t live in the US or Israel and my husband lost his job. We’re looking to move almost anywhere in the world where there is a low cost of living, a jewish community, and jobs. I’m an American citizen and my husband is Israeli. My kids are mid to high teens and older. My husband is not interested in Israel. I know it’s almost impossible to move somewhere without a job, but I’m asking anyway. He has a high school diploma, but is an excellent worker and very smart. Spanish speaking is a plus. We’re JPF. Our savings are almost depleted. Sad

U need a car and an extra freezer but waterbury CT is cheap for housing. Lots of jobs within 35 min. Jobs at the school. Can stock up on low price meat & cheese a few time a year from monsey cost price food distribution or bingo. HS kids probably will have to go somewhere else for school but maybe u can make it work locally. American HS tuition isn't cheap tho. If u have family and ur kids can board for hs that will help.
